Job Description

Job Description

JOB GOAL: Provide supplemental intervention services, in small group settings, to students who are experiencing academic challenges.


POSITION QUALIFICATIONS:
o Bachelor’s Degree from an accredited college or university


D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:
o Understands and supports the mission, vision and values of Harmony Public Schools.
o Models and instills a love of learning
o Works with individual students or small groups of students to provide educational interventions and progress monitoring
o Designs and implements appropriate instruction of content area(s) assigned in with the school standards, curriculum, and
student needs
o Instructs and monitors students in the use of learning materials and equipment.
o Utilizes an identification rubric to target specific students who need focused, short term intervention that is in addition to
what is normally provided at the campus to students.
o Sets performance goals for individual students based upon assessment data.
o Develops lessons which target the specific needs of identified students.
o Utilizes a variety of teaching practices and methodologies that reflect diverse educational, cultural, and linguistic
backgrounds in order to meet the individual needs of students.
o Provides high quality instruction to students who need focused, short term intervention in the subject taught.
o Uses relevant technology to support and differentiate instruction.
o Manages student behavior in the classroom by establishing and enforcing rules and procedures
o Maintains discipline in accordance with the rules and disciplinary systems of the school
o Implements a clear and consistent behavior management system while developing students’ character.
o Develops an intervention schedule for identified students based on campus needs.
o Maintains records of interventions and progress monitoring to ensure process fidelity
o Meets with teachers to ensure that lessons for the targeted students are aligned with the classroom curriculum.
o Communicates with campus staff and parents regarding student progress.
o Evaluates student progress.
o Attends department, school, district and parent meetings.
o Participates in district and campus staff development and serves on staff committees.
o Maintains a professional relationship with colleagues.
o Maintains accurate, complete, and correct records as required by law, district policy, and administrative regulations.
o Takes daily attendance
o Takes necessary and reasonable precautions to protect the students, equipment, materials, and facilities.
o Performs other duties as assigned.


SKILLS AND ABILITIES:
o Knowledge of curriculum and instruction
o Ability to communicate effectively in both written and oral forms with all levels of management, both internal and external
to the district.
o Ability to establish and maintain effective working relationships both internal and external to the district.
o Ability to use effective organizational, interpersonal, and communication skills
o Ability to use computer including software, database used by the district, spreadsheet and word processing software,
calculator, copy machine and telephone.
o Ability to analyze data.


WORK ENVIRONMENT AND PHYSICAL REQUIREMENTS:
o Light Work: may require the occasional light lifting.
o Nights and weekend activities will be occasionally required.
o Position is in classroom setting and intermittent speaking, standing, walking and writing.
o Moderate travel is required.
